Understanding the 8th CPC Fitment Factor Clearly
The 8th CPC fitment factor is one of the most discussed parts of the salary revision process. In simple terms, it is the multiplier used on the existing basic pay to calculate the revised basic pay. But employees should avoid analysing the fitment factor in isolation. The final salary also depends on Dearness Allowance treatment, HRA category, Transport Allowance and deductions like NPS or other contributions.
A good 8CPC salary estimator should allow employees to compare different fitment assumptions instead of showing only one fixed figure. This is useful because official recommendations may differ from early public expectations. Checking different scenarios helps employees prepare for conservative, moderate and higher salary outcomes without relying on speculation.
Importance of DA Merge 8th CPC Calculations
The idea of DA merge 8th CPC is significant because Dearness Allowance is a major component of salary before revision. If DA is combined with basic pay before applying the new structure, the salary outcome differs from multiplying only the basic pay. This single variation can lead to a large gap in estimates.
Many basic calculators fail because they do not explain whether DA has been included or excluded. Employees may assume a high estimate is correct, only to later realise it was calculated incorrectly. A transparent calculator should clearly show the salary with and without DA merger so employees understand the assumptions behind the result.

DA Calculator for Government Employees
A DA calculator for central government employees helps track how Dearness Allowance influences monthly income. DA changes periodically and directly increases salary for employees and pensioners. As DA may influence HRA and Transport Allowance calculations, tracking it accurately is important.
Employees often focus only on Pay Commission changes, but DA movement between revisions also matters. A reliable DA calculator shows how increases affect income before the next revision. This is useful for short-term budgeting and yearly financial planning.

HRA Central Government 2026
HRA central government 2026 calculations are important because House Rent Allowance can significantly change monthly salary. HRA depends on city classification and basic pay, so employees posted in different locations may receive different amounts even if their basic pay is the same.
A proper calculator should allow city selection and show HRA impact clearly. This is useful for employees in cities with high housing costs. Accurate HRA estimation helps employees plan rent, relocation and household expenses more realistically.
